9.1.2. [TROUBLE 2] Fuse is blown
SYMPTOM CAUSE CORRECTIONS
1. 10A fuse is blown. 1. Shorted lead wire harness
2. Shorted H.V. Capacitor
3. Shorted H.V. Diode Replace H.V. Diode and protector diode
(*NOTE)
4. Defective magnetron Replace magnetron and protector diode
(*NOTE)
5. Shorted H.V. Transformer Replace H.V.Transformer and protector diode
(*NOTE)
6. Shorted Protector diode
2. 2.5A fuse is blown. 1. Defctive primary latch switch and short switch Check adjustment of primary, secondary latch
switch and short switch including door.
2. Open or loose wiring of power relay (RY2)
3. Defective power relay (RY2)
4. Defective relay control circuit
*NOTE:
Be sure to replace protector diode together with those H.V.components.
In this case, only D2 of protector diode may be shorted due to faulty H.V.component. Therefore,
if protector diode is not replaced together, high voltage transformer will be damaged (over
heated).
9.1.3. [TROUBLE 3] Other troubles
SYMPTOM CAUSE CORRECTIONS
1. Microwave output is low. 1. Decrease in power source voltage Consult electrician
Oven takes longer time to cook food. 2. Open or loose wiring of magnetron filament
circuit. (Intermittent oscillation)
3. Aging change of magnetron
2. Loud buzzing noise can be heard. 1. Loose fan and fan motor
2. Loose screws on H.V. Transformer
